Description
No. 21 St Mary's Street is an early 19th-century building constructed of painted brick. It stands three storeys high and features two sash windows. The façade includes brick bands and a moulded wooden doorcase topped with a small cornice hood supported by consoles. The building is adorned with dentilled eaves and has a roof covered with old tiles. It is part of a group that includes The Hen and Chickens Inn, New Inn, and Nos. 5 to 14 and 18 to 30 St Mary's Street.
